Sustain Your Irrigation Sprinklers in Tip-Top Shape
To guarantee the longevity of your irrigation sprinklers, scheduled maintenance is key. Begin by examining your sprinkler system at least once a month for any signs of damage or leaks. Thoroughly scrub the sprinkler heads with a broom to eliminate debris and mineral buildup. Think about using a mild cleaning solution if necessary. Guarantee that all sprinkler heads are aligned correctly to distribute water evenly across your lawn.
- Inspect the pressure valve frequently to ensure optimal water pressure.
- Drain your sprinkler system in the fall to prevent freeze damage during winter months.
- Refer a professional irrigation specialist for any repairs or maintenance tasks you are afraid to handle yourself.
